Woodbury County awards $5,000 in gaming funds to Family Treatment Court

3322703 · May 15, 2025
AI-Generated Content: All content on this page was generated by AI to highlight key points from the meeting. For complete details and context, we recommend watching the full video. so we can fix them.

Summary

Supervisors approved a $5,000 grant from gaming revenues to support Woodbury County Family Treatment Court; SHIP will serve as fiscal agent. Funds will be used for participant incentives, transportation and other supports for families in recovery.

The Woodbury County Board of Supervisors voted 5-0 on May 20 to award $5,000 from gaming revenues to support the county’s Family Treatment Court. SHIP (identified in the meeting as "SHIP Sulin Human Investment Partnership") will act as fiscal agent and manage the funds on the program’s behalf.
